Chapter 139

Dorothea left work at noon and headed straight to the hospital. Latham was already there, waiting inside.

“Dorothea, your husband’s inside, so I came out,” Lauren, the caregiver, said quickly, almost as if she was afraid Dorothea might think she was slacking off.

Dorothea offered her a gentle smile. “Thank you, Lauren, I get it. Go take a break p>

She pushed open the door to her grandmother’s room and found Latham by the bedside, a bowl of water nearby. He was wringing out a towel, getting ready to wash Grandma’s face.

He looked up and smiled. “You’re here p>

“I was just wiping Grandma’s face. Her skin’s looking a little red. The doctor said we can put on some basic lotion to keep it from getting too dry. I thought I’d wash her face first, then use a bit of the lotion p>

Dorothea paused, surprised by how attentive he was.

She reached for the towel. “Let me do it p>

Latham didn’t hand it over. He just bent forward and finished what he was doing. “It’s alright, I’ve got it covered. The lotion’s in the cabinet. You can take it out and put some on her p>

“Maybe later, remind Lauren not to forget after every time she washes up p>

The way Latham took care of everything left Dorothea more than just surprised. “How do you know all this?” she asked quietly.

He pressed his lips together. “My mom was sick for a while. I picked up some things then p>

Dorothea remembered that Latham’s mother had passed away years ago. All she could do was give him an apologetic smile. “I’m sorry p>

He shook his head. “Don’t be. Life and death, sickness, it’s just part of living. My mom’s been gone a long time. All we can do now is be here as much as we can and not have regrets p>

Dorothea nodded and pulled up a chair, sitting down beside Pauline. She took her grandmother’s hand and spoke softly. “Grandma, Latham wiped your face for you today. Do you remember him p>

She leaned in a little closer. “I don’t know if you can hear me, but I really hope you’ll wake up soon p>

“When you do, I’ll bring you home with us, okay? My job isn’t so strict with hours now, so I’ll have more time to spend with you p>

Every time Dorothea visited Pauline, sadness pressed in on her. Thinking about her grandmother’s illness always made her feel like the few lashes she gave Carola weren’t nearly enough. Honestly she thought, Carola deserved ninety-nine lashes just to make sure she’d finally learn her lesson.

The doctor came in, seeing that the family was present, and started giving them an update.

“She’s been recovering well today. Her pupils are still reacting to light, and sometimes she even blinks on her own. It means she’s still got some awareness, even if it’s just subconscious p>

“For example, if we shine a strong light in her eyes, she’ll blink. It’s a physiological reflex p>

He looked at them both. “It’s good if you talk to her as much as possible. Or, if there’s any happy news in the family, that could

Poke her up.

Things like someone having a baby,

or expecting another one p>

Dorothea’s breath caught. She didn’t dare look at Latham, and her cheeks turned

pink. “Doctor, is there anything else we can try p>

The doctor actually paused to think

about it. “Honestly, what older

people want most is to see their family grow, to see children and grandchildren But of course these things can’t be forced. Let nature take its course p>

As he finished, he shot a quick glance in Latham’s direction, then walked out of the

room.

Latham raised his eyebrows and gave a soft laugh. “Did the doctor just see you looking all awkward and assume I’m the problem p>

Dorothea pressed her lips together, caught off guard. “I never said that p>

“Come on, Dorothea. Your eyes definitely said it just now p>

She tried to laugh it off. “You’ve got it all wrong, Latham p>
